J.P. Morgan Personal Investing is the UK’s largest truly digital wealth manager, offering clarity and transparency to both seasoned and first-time investors as they seek to achieve their financial goals. J.P. Morgan Personal Investing now manages over £8.5bn on behalf of over 250,000 clients who have sought the powerful combination of an easy-to-use, adaptable investment service and market-leading human advice.

The research we conduct with our clients and the wider market is key to our success, past, present and future. We’re growing the team and are now looking for another experienced researcher to join our team. In this role, you will be working alongside designers, product, content, marketers, commercial teams and engineers committed to creating customer-led products and services. You will play a critical role in creating useful, straightforward, and empowering products for our clients. You will work with stakeholders across different functions and have an impact at all stages of product development, from initial strategic scoping of the market through to design and delivery. You will explore user behaviours, needs, and motivations by conducting primary research such as interviews, surveys, diary studies, participatory workshops, and usability testing – as well as helping to develop rich understandings of client behaviour and feedback. This role will be focused on the J.P. Morgan Personal Investing business, in the UK. This covers a variety of different investment products and services.

How to prepare for a job interview at JPMorganChase

✨Know Your Research Methods

Make sure you’re well-versed in various exploratory and evaluative research methods. Be ready to discuss how you've applied these techniques in past projects, especially in product or service development. This will show your depth of knowledge and experience.

✨Understand the Financial Services Landscape

Even if you don’t have direct experience in financial services, take the time to immerse yourself in the industry. Familiarise yourself with investment products and services, as this will help you speak confidently about how user research can enhance customer experiences in this sector.

✨Communicate Clearly and Persuasively

Practice articulating your research insights in a way that resonates with different stakeholders. Use examples from your previous work to demonstrate how your findings have influenced product decisions. Strong communication skills are key in this role!

✨Show Your Passion for User-Centric Design

Be prepared to discuss your commitment to championing the customer throughout the design process. Share specific instances where you’ve advocated for user needs and how it led to successful outcomes. This will highlight your alignment with J.P. Morgan's customer-first approach.
